Joh. Amos Comnienii Orbis sensualium pictus microform : hoc est, omnium fundamentalium in mundo rerum, & in vita actionum, pictura & nomenclatura = Joh. Amos Commenius's Visible world, or, A picture and nomenclature of all the chief things that are in the world, and of mens employments therein / a work newly written by the author in Latine, and High-Dutch (being one of his last essays, and the most suitable to childrens capacities of any that he hath hither to made) ; & translated in[to] English by Charles Hoole ... for the use of young Latine-scholars.

Notes
English and Latin in parallel columns.
Engraved frontispiece of Comenius opposite t.p.
Includes index.
Errors in paging: p. 222-223 misnumbered 220-221.
Imperfect: tightly bound, with some loss of print.
Reproduction of the original in the British Library.
